Turning iPod Power On and Off

The iPod power turns on automatically as soon as it is connected to the 30 Pin Connector and as 

long as the unit gets power

. The iPod power can be turned OFF by removing the iPod from the 30 

Pin Connector or if the vehicle's ignition is turned OFF. Under this condition the iPod will go into 
pause mode and goes into sleep mode about 2 minutes later  

While the iPod is connected, the power cannot be turned on or off from the iPod itself.

iPod Battery Charging 

While connected to the unit, the iPod will automatically start re-charging as long as the vehicle's 
ignition key is turn to ACC or ON.

iPod information Display on the Head Unit LCD 

This unit can display the Song, Artist, Album name and Elapsed time on the LCD display, these 
information can be displayed by pressing the AS/PS button repeatedly while a iPod Song file is 
playing
